How to Spot the Trap Before You Slip In

First, scrutinise the fee structure. If neteller charges a flat rate, that fee alone can wipe out a one‑pound stake. Second, read the fine print on wagering. A 30x multiplier on a £1 deposit means you need to bet £30 before you can dream of withdrawing. That’s a lot of spin‑time for a fraction of a pound.

Third, check game eligibility. Many operators restrict low‑deposit players to low‑stakes tables or exclude progressive jackpots outright. If the only games you can play are the low‑budget variants of Starburst, you’ll be stuck in a loop of small wins and larger losses.
